As Simone Biles prepared for the Olympicall-around final at the Paris 2024, she shared an intimate “Get Ready With Me” (GRWM) video on TikTok, giving fans a unique moment of her pre-competition routine and took the opportunity to reveal that she got Botox on her 27th birthday, months before arriving in the French capital.

Biles took to TikTok to share her makeup routine and her state of mind. “Hi, get ready with me for the Olympic all-around final. I’m very nervous. That’s to be expected,” she began, revealing the raw nerves even top athletes feel before a big event.

In the video, the Olympic gymnast opened up about her struggles and triumphs, from the therapy sessions that help her keep her feet on the ground to the physical challenges she faces, such as burning her neck with a hot comb. She also humorously detailed her scalp issues, contemplating whether it could be an allergy to coconut oil.

Simone Biles has reaffirmed her status as one of the greatest gymnasts of all time by winning the gold medal in the all-around gymnastics final at the Paris 2024 Olympic Games. On August 1, Biles shined at the Bercy Arena, excelling in all four events of the competition: vault, uneven bars, balance beam and floor exercise. With a total score of 59,131 points, she edged out her top competitor, Rebeca Andrade of Brazil, for her second gold medal at these Games.

Biles began her routine with an impressive score of 15.766 on the vault, followed by a score of 13.733 on the uneven bars, where she had one of her lowest scores. However, she regained her form with an outstanding performance on the balance beam, scoring 14.566 points. Finally, she sealed her victory with a score of 15.066 on the floor exercise, consolidating her triumph and reaffirming her legacy in artistic gymnastics.

Botox confession: “I’ll never do it again”

One of the highlights of the video was her candid confession about her botox experience. “For my 27th birthday, I had Botox…and I didn’t like it,” she admitted. She also described how the treatment caused her eyebrow to twitch uncontrollably during workouts, a situation she found both frustrating and amusing at the same time.

Biles talked about her constant anxiety in the Olympic Village, where constant requests for photos caused her this anxiety. She shared how she copes with it by avoiding crowded areas and stocking up on food to stay in her room, highlighting the often overlooked mental health struggles athletes face.
